The cheapest way to get from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art is to drive which costs €50 - €80 and takes 3h 16m.
The fastest way to get from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art is to drive which takes 3h 16m and costs €50 - €80.
No, there is no direct bus from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art. However, there are services departing from Reit i. W. Rathaus and arriving at Stuttgart – Neckarpark via St.Johann in Tirol.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 15m.
The distance between Reit im Winkl and Stuttgart is 352 km. The road distance is 325.9 km.
The best way to get from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art without a car is to line 9505 bus and train via Munich which takes 4h 28m and costs €45 - €320.
It takes approximately 4h 28m to get from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art, including transfers.
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art bus services, operated by Alpliner, depart from St.Johann in Tirol station.
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art bus services, operated by Alpliner, arrive at Stuttgart – Neckarpark station.
Yes, the driving distance between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art is 326 km. It takes approximately 3h 16m to drive from Reit im Winkl to Stuttgart.
